๐Ÿ”‘ Key Points:

VeChain focuses on real-world adoption (supply chains, carbon tracking, anti-counterfeiting).

Major partners: Walmart China, BMW, PwC, and even government pilots.

Dual-token system: VET (value) + VTHO (fees) keeps enterprise costs stable.
